Hematology is an internal medicine branch that focuses on studying, diagnosing, treating, and preventing blood-related illnesses. Significant diseases and conditions treated by Hematologists include anemia, sickle cell disease, neutropenia, hemophilia, deep-vein thrombosis, arterial thromboembolism, lymphoma, and leukemia. Medical tests, procedures and therapies provided by Hematologists include complete blood count (CBC), blood enzyme test, platelet test, international normalized ratio (INR), partial thromboplastin time (PTT), prothrombin time (PT), and bone marrow biopsy.

An internist with additional training who specializes in diseases of the blood, spleen and lymph. This specialist treats conditions such as anemia, clotting disorders, sickle cell disease, hemophilia, leukemia and lymphoma.

Hematology & Oncology is the diagnosis, treatment and prevention, as well as research into blood diseases and cancer. Significant diseases and conditions treated by Hematologists & Oncologists include iron-deficiency anemia, hemophilia, sickle-cell disease, leukemia and lymphoma. Medical tests, procedures and therapies provided by Hematologists & Oncologists include hemoglobin electrophoresis blood testing, human leukocyte antigen (HLA) testing, positron emission tomography (PET), bone marrow aspiration, lumbar puncture (spinal tap), or stem cell and bone marrow transplants.

An internist doctor of osteopathy that specializes in the treatment of the combination of hematology and oncology disorders. A doctor of osteopathy that is board eligible/certified by the American Osteopathic Board of Internal Medicine WAS able to obtain a Certificate of Special Qualifications in the field of Hematology and Oncology. The Certificate is NO longer offered.

Significant diseases and conditions treated by Medical Oncologists include skin cancer, breast cancer, lung cancer, colon cancer, brain cancer, bone cancer, bladder cancer, and anal cancer. Medical tests, procedures and therapies provided by Medical Oncologists include chemotherapy, hormonal therapy, biological therapy, targeted therapy, and immunotherapy.

An internist who specializes in the diagnosis and treatment of all types of cancer and other benign and malignant tumors. This specialist decides on and administers therapy for these malignancies as well as consults with surgeons and radiotherapists on other treatments for cancer.
